On Allston properties

Porches, decks and exterior stairs in Allston take the full freeze-thaw cycle. Student rentals take more abuse than owner-occupied homes. Washable finishes and proper patching matter more here than a designer colour. Structure gets checked before any finish goes down.

Our process

Grey, weathered decks usually come back. Strip, brighten, repair, re-stain.

Strip the failing finish, wash, brighten, replace what's gone, then re-stain. A ten-year-old grey deck usually comes back further than the owner expects.

The mistake we get called to fix

Deciding a deck is finished when it's actually just neglected. Most of them are structurally fine under the grey.

Common Questions

Questions We Get Asked

Is my deck too far gone?

Often not. If the framing is sound, the surface can usually be brought back.

How long does restoration take?

Several days with dry time between strip, brighten and stain.
